Title: Report of the Commission for the Purpose of Examining, Testing and Investigating Voting Machines to the Senate and Assembly, thirty-third session of the Legislature of the state of California
Author: ** Description: 45 pp. 22.5x14.7 cm. (8¾x5¾"), original printed wrappers.Ah, those hanging chads, ever a problem. A scarce and significant report of a broad study on voting machines in use across the U.S. in an effort to determine the best solution to counting votes. OCLC/WorldCat lists only five copies, and four of those are at University of California, Berkeley, unless they were duplicate entries; the other is at the California State Library. Heading: (California - Elections)Place Published: Oakland Publisher: Enquirer Publishing Company Date Published: 1898 Condition reportVertical crease; very good.
